
Allama Raja Nasir Abbas Jafri
Allama Raja Nasir Abbas Jafri is a prominent Pakistani Shia cleric and politician, serving as the leader of the Majlis Wahdat-e-Muslimeen (MWM), a political and religious organization. He is known for his active involvement in advocating for the rights of Shia Muslims in Pakistan and has been a vocal critic of sectarian violence and foreign interference in the region. Recently, he was in the news for leading protests across Pakistan on 'International Quds Day,' where he emphasized the solidarity of the Muslim Ummah against oppression and the importance of standing up against Western influence in Muslim nations.
